Created attachment 237212 [details] screenshot The print previewer is missing a desktop file. This means that the application doesn't appear correctly in GNOME 3.
Created attachment 237214 [details] [review] Add desktop file for print preview
Print previewer is not supposed to be an application, but a widget used by GTK+ print dialog to show the preview, that fact that this is implemented as an external application is an implementation detail.
The screenshot shows how broken it looks at the moment. Ideally it isn't an application. That is why it is NoDisplay=true. But in the case where it is used as a separate top level window it must have a desktop file.
Review of attachment 237214 [details] [review]: I guess you also need to add the new file to po/POTFILES.in. This patch contains new translatable strings, so I guess you should ask for a break, please do it before pushing.
